


| Training
Artist and painter born in Monaco in 1976, Toby Wright follows a part of his schooling in England where he studies illustration. In 1999, he moves to Florence and follows courses at the `Florence Academy Art' in order to perfect his artistic skills. Two years later, he becomes a teacher of this academy while continuing its training. Very quickly, he becomes one of the principal teachers in painting, then leads the program of drawing of the sculpture department. Since 2006, he is exclusively devoted to teach painting to the most talented students.
Art
Toby Wright paints his landscapes and portraits with a traditional pallet, inspired by the artworks of Masters such as Velázquez, Rembrandt, Bougereau... He always paints in the nature or from life.
"Only in front of Nature, attentive to it, one is impregnated of its magnificence, close to break its mystery. By remaining humble in front of Nature and listening to it, one can hope to find its essence, to compose it, interpret it, to make tangible this reality via art painting."
